BlackRock Floating Rate Income Strategies Fund, Inc. (NYSE:FRA) Sees Large Drop in Short Interest

BlackRock Floating Rate Income Strategies Fund, Inc. (NYSE:FRAGet Free Report) was the target of a significant decline in short interest in the month of May. As of May 29th, there was short interest totaling 76,048 shares, a decline of 37.8% from the May 14th total of 122,316 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 104,292 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 0.7 days.

BlackRock Floating Rate Income Strategies Fund (NYSE: FRA) is a diversified, closed-end management investment company managed by BlackRock Fund Advisors. The fund primarily seeks to provide current income by investing in floating rate debt instruments, with a focus on senior secured loans and other bank-originated credit facilities. As a publicly traded vehicle, FRA offers investors exposure to a portfolio of floating rate assets designed to adjust coupon payments in response to changes in benchmark interest rates.
